Overview and Early Path to Stardom
Stefani Joanne Angelina Germanotta, known to the world as Lady Gaga, is an American singer, songwriter, actress, and activist whose work blends pop with theatrical storytelling. Born in Manhattan on March 28, 1986, she showed significant musical talent from an early age, studying piano and performing in New York City’s vibrant club scene as a teenager. She pursued formal training at the Tisch School of the Arts for a time before committing fully to her music career, refining her live presence and stagecraft along the way. The stage name Lady Gaga drew inspiration from a Queen song, signaling a penchant for dramatic performance that would come to define much of her public persona. As she began to emerge on the national scene, she built a reputation for bold fashion choices, ambitious visuals, and a willingness to push the boundaries of pop music. The early work culminated in a string of global hits associated with an album that introduced a new kind of pop star—one who treats performance as both music and theatre, combining catchy melodies with elaborate storytelling. This blend of sound and spectacle helped establish Gaga as a cultural force whose influence would extend well beyond the music charts. Her rise also coincided with conversations about individuality, empowerment, and the importance of creative risk, establishing a platform that would support her evolving career across music, film, and activism.
Musical Evolution, Major Works, and Acting Ventures
Lady Gaga’s discography illustrates a willingness to experiment across genres while maintaining a core pop sensibility. The debut era brought wide acclaim with hits from The Fame, followed by The Fame Monster, an expansion of her electronic-pop sound. Over the years, she pursued ambitious projects that showcased versatility, including a move toward more personal, guitar-driven material on Joanne and experimental collaborations on Artpop. She also explored jazz standards with Tony Bennett on Cheek to Cheek, demonstrating a breadth that goes beyond conventional pop boundaries. In 2018, Gaga starred in the film A Star Is Born, delivering a performance that highlighted her acting range while anchoring the film’s emotional core with a soundtrack that produced one of the year’s most celebrated original songs. The success of that work reinforced her ability to blend music with cinematic storytelling. Further expanding her repertoire, she appeared in House of Gucci (2021), bringing a complex, real-world character to the screen and continuing to bridge music, film, and fashion in her public presence. Throughout her career, she has maintained a pattern of high-profile collaborations and bold artistic choices that reflect a commitment to expanding what a modern pop career can entail, including live performances, film work, and soundtrack contributions that resonate with audiences around the world.
Philanthropy, Advocacy, and Cultural Impact
Beyond the studio and stage, Lady Gaga is widely recognized for her advocacy and philanthropic work. She and her mother founded the Born This Way Foundation, an organization focused on empowering youth, promoting mental health awareness, and fostering compassionate communities. This commitment to social issues has been a constant thread in her public life, with a focus on reducing stigma around mental health and supporting LGBTQ+ rights, inclusivity, and anti-bullying efforts. Gaga’s influence extends into fashion and media, where she often uses style as a form of self-expression and a platform for messages of resilience and solidarity. Her public appearances, interviews, and performances frequently emphasize vulnerability, courage, and kindness, qualities that have resonated with fans and fellow artists alike. In this way, Gaga stands as a multifaceted figure: a performer who continually pushes artistic boundaries, an actress with a growing catalog of influential screen roles, and a public advocate for mental health and inclusive communities. Her ongoing work in music, film, and philanthropy demonstrates a consistent commitment to creativity paired with purpose, contributing to her standing as a defining voice in 21st-century pop culture and a lasting influence on fans around the world.
